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: •Clinically diagnosed as post-infectious acute cough (duration of cough lasting less than 21 days) •Minimum duration of cough / day of symptoms should be 7 days •Having Acute Cough Symptom Score (CSS)10 more than = 4 at inclusion •Age between 18-65 years, all sexes •Willing to give written informed consent
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: •Those having at least one documented episodes of asthma requiring systemic (i.e., oral, intravenous, or intramuscular) or inhalational corticosteroids in past •Previous history suggestive of bronchial asthma (like history of previous wheezing or episodic shortness of breath) •Present episode of Pneumonia: Culture positive or X ray Chest showing consolidation •Other parenchymal lung disorders as depicted from history or seen in X ray Chest •Past H/O atopy and prominent allergic rhinitis •History or pre-existing evidence of any lung disease •Any previous history of exertional shortness of breath with MMRC scale more than or equal to 1 •History taking and clinical examination revealing other chronic diseases presenting with cough e.g. congestive cardiac failure, kidney disease with volume overload, gastro-oesophageal reflux requiring treatment •Evidence showing immunocompromised status •Evidence of any significant organic dysfunction •Patients already on inhalational steroid or systemic steroid for existing systemic disease •Uncontrolled systemic disease or pregnancy based on initial history •Those receiving peripheral acting cough suppressants, central acting cough suppressants, or bronchodilator cough syrup for more than last two days will be excluded
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| i) To compare the reduction in mean cough score from baseline evaluated at 4th day, 8th day and 14th day of therapy in the add-on inhaled ICS+ LABA group versus the add-on inhaled placebo group ii) To compare the overall improvement in quality-of-life from baseline, at 14 days post-treatment initiation, in both groups Timepoint: 14 days |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| i) To compare the requirement for rescue therapy for acute cough in both groups Timepoint: 30 days;ii) To access the nature and severity of adverse events associated with add-on ICS-LABA therapy Timepoint: 30 days;iii) To compare the requirement for hospital admissions for the ongoing episode of post-infectious acute cough, in both groups (when followed till 30 days of cough-related symptom onset)Timepoint: 30 days | — |
